Transaction 687039a7cccef700dfbeb0337aeab3f95975728e8b25224b78738f68dc31099c

7 Input
2 Outputs
  • 687039a7cccef700dfbeb0337aeab3f95975728e8b25224b78738f68dc31099c:0
  • value  5000000
    address  2NBMEXBxW36yVEK17y5NdJyWYgfBGitruBt
  • 687039a7cccef700dfbeb0337aeab3f95975728e8b25224b78738f68dc31099c:1
  • value  613079312
    address  2NBMEXn2HKDPMX7CVKFCZckCdiNQVmVAHBK